System scope

What the Optima-store integration synchronizes

We match the scope to your sales - from stock only to a full document flow.

Product catalogs

Products from Optima with names, descriptions, units and EAN codes go into the store.

Prices and price lists

Price levels and discounts from the Trade module, including individual prices for regular and B2B customers.

Stock levels

Stock from the Warehouse module in the store in real time - with reservations and multi-warehouse support.

Store orders

Orders from WooCommerce and PrestaShop land in the Trade module as sales order documents ready for fulfillment.

Invoices and receipts

Sales documents issued in Optima from the orders - without rewriting buyer data.

Business partners

Store customers created in Optima automatically, with tax ID, address and delivery details.

Exchange schedule

Synchronization every few minutes or in set time windows - matched to the company's rhythm.

A simple synchronization, e.g. products and stock only, starts from €575 net. A full integration - integrator configuration, store connection, training and the first-year integrator license - from €1,400 net. If the integrator is to run on a separate VPS server, the total starts from €1,850.

A standard Optima integration with WooCommerce or PrestaShop takes 3-7 business days. Simple synchronizations, e.g. only exporting products and stock to the store, close in 1-2 days. We confirm the date before work starts.

No. Accounting, trade and the warehouse keep working in Optima exactly as before, on the same modules and documents. The one difference: orders, business partners and documents appear in the system on their own instead of being rewritten by hand.

The first-year integrator license is included in the deployment price. From the second year you renew it yourself - the cost is around €575 net per year. We add no margin or hidden fees, and the integration runs without our involvement.

The integrator works with current versions of Comarch ERP Optima with the Trade module. Before quoting we check your version, module configuration and warehouse workflow - you know for sure before you order anything.

We handle attributes and non-standard flows through data mapping during integrator configuration. When the standard integrator is not enough, we build dedicated automations - that is the "Integration + automations" variant, quoted individually from €2,200 net.
